Abstract
Persistent Identifiers as IRO Infrastructure is an AHRC funded project as part of the Towards a National Collection programme. In this second webinar for the project, the project team presented the initial results of a survey on the use of persistent identifiers in Heritage Organisations followed by a panel discussion of the results. Panel members included Rebecca Bailey, Programme Director, Towards a National Collection, Lorna Mitchell, Head of Library, Archives & Publications Royal Botanic Garden Edinburgh and Claudia Fabian, co-founder of the International Standard Manuscript Identifier. Prof Roderic Page, University of Glasgow, also demonstrated a prototype tool to navigate between persistent identifiers across heritage collections.
